Output 203a2e4859f7a323d3b43421797113ec9d98943e6cab08c783228727a9b65b2a:2

value
103863405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e1c751fbcdf637d620c62f0939416cf012b512 OP_EQUAL
address
MTfvfEif9121XfrhLmdfLRj6QHWySTF3xt
transaction
203a2e4859f7a323d3b43421797113ec9d98943e6cab08c783228727a9b65b2a
spent
true